How do you know if your wheels need alignment?

  • Common signs for a 2023 Nissan Sentra include pulling to one side, a steering wheel that’s off-center, and uneven or cupped tire wear.
  • Vibration at highway speeds, wandering or poor tracking, and a sudden drop in fuel economy also indicate misalignment.
  • If you hit a pothole, curb, or notice handling changes after suspension work, schedule an alignment check promptly.

What is included in a 2023 Nissan Sentra alignment service?

  • A full four-wheel alignment includes inspection of suspension and steering, measuring toe/camber/caster, and precise adjustments to factory specs.
  • Technicians perform a road test, recalibrate electronic steering components if needed, and provide a printout of alignment measurements.

How often should you get a four wheel alignment?

  • As a guideline, have your 2023 Nissan Sentra alignment checked annually or every 12,000 miles, whichever comes first.
  • Also check alignment after hitting potholes, curbs, or following suspension, steering or tire replacement work.
